Finnish vs Immigrants from Czechoslovakia Hearing Disability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 404,503,893 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Finns and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.192 and weighted average of 3.7%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 195,448,522 people shows a substantial posit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Czechoslovakia and percentage of population with hearing disability in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.509 and weighted average of 3.1%, a difference of 18.4%.
